The Rivers Secondary College Public Speaking
We held our first public stage 4 Public Speaking Event at the Lismore North Coast National. I believe that it shows how agile we are as an organization. With very limited time and staff and students managed to field an excellent group of finalists. They certainly showcased the talent that we have in our campuses. The standard was very high both in content and presentation. The winner of the competition was Daisy Thompson from Lismore High Campus. She has won two tickets to Canberra along with accommodation, provided by Sommerville Laundry Lomax Solicitors. She will meet Federal member for Page, Kevin Hogan on her trip to Canberra.
